200 recipes inspired by the small family restaurants of France celebrate generous, full-flavoured cooking. Bistro is robust soups and rustic salads, wine-scented stews, bubbling gratins and desserts from grandmother's kitchen. It is earthy, not fussy; easy, not painstaking. And Bistro Cooking presents no-nonsense, inexpensive, soul-satisfying cuisine inspired by the neighborhood restaurants of France. For all occasions, Patricia Wells' "Bistro Cooking" provides the kind of uncomplicated good food that cooks everywhere enjoy. From Leek, Potato and Bacon Soup to Madame Francoise Potel's Apple Tart, each recipe has been prepared, tested and adapted by an acclaimed French food authority. Bistro Cooking captures the true flavour of the French palette. Full of warmth and joie de vivre, it is this cuisine that makes bistro a way of life.

Acerca del autor

Patricia Wells, a former reporter for The New York Times and a critic for the International Herald Tribune , was the first female and foreign restaurant critic for French weekly, L'Express. She lives in Paris and Provence, alternating her cooking courses from each place. Her other books for Kyle Cathie include Patricia Wells: At Home in Provence, Trattoria and The Paris Cookbook.
